Xploited Posted April 14, 2015 Posted April 14, 2015 Another tamyia curbside kit. This was a really fun build and I finished this one in probably half the amount of time it took me to do my first R34. for the body I sprayed it with tamyia gunmetal (Ts-38) I took a few other few modelers advice from the site and painted the trim black on this one. I used Bmf around the tail pipe, I also cut the gaps between the backs of the headrest of the front seats out. it has 3 coats of clear , ( 2 mist , 1 heavy) Im really happy with the finsih ,I know it's not show quaility but for sitting on my self it's perfect, I got a hair on the bonnet I manage to get it out of the paint but it also pulled some of the sparkles out of the paint so there's a bit of a "swirl" but you can barely tell and I'm happy with it , any questions or postive criticism are very welcome .hope everyone enjoys
